One of the standout features of Oregon's educational landscape is its impressive collection of science museums. Institutions like the Oregon Museum of Science and Industry (OMSI) offer hands-on exhibits that captivate both children and adults.
Visitors can explore interactive displays that delve into topics such as physics, space, and biology, encouraging curiosity and experimentation. Children can engage with live demonstrations, while parents appreciate the opportunity to learn alongside their kids, creating memorable bonding experiences. Nature enthusiasts will find that Oregon is home to several nature centers that provide interactive learning experiences focused on local wildlife and ecosystems. For instance, the Oregon Zoo offers guided tours where families can learn about animal habitats and conservation efforts. Interactive exhibits allow visitors to touch certain animal artifacts or participate in educational workshops about wildlife protection.
These experiences not only educate families about the natural world but also instill a sense of responsibility towards conservation. Oregon's rich history is also brought to life through historical reenactments at various landmarks across the state. Sites such as Fort Vancouver National Historic Site allow families to immerse themselves in the past by witnessing reenactments of daily life in the 19th century. Actors in period costumes engage visitors with stories and demonstrations that highlight Oregon's historical significance. This hands-on approach helps children understand history in a more relatable way, making learning both exciting and memorable. Cultural and Historical Attractions
Oregon is a treasure trove of interactive learning experiences that immerse families in the state's rich history and culture. From the moment you step into these attractions, you are greeted with opportunities to engage with the past in a fun and meaningful way. One standout destination is the Oregon Historical Society in Portland, where families can explore exhibits that bring to life the stories of Oregon's diverse communities. The hands-on displays and interactive kiosks allow visitors to dive deep into the state's heritage, making history come alive through engaging storytelling and artifacts. Another must-visit is the Tamastslikt Cultural Institute, located on the Umatilla Indian Reservation.This cultural center offers an immersive experience where families can learn about Native American history and traditions through interactive exhibits, storytelling, and live demonstrations. This experience fosters a deeper understanding of the indigenous cultures that have shaped Oregon. The Oregon Coast History Center also provides an engaging way for families to connect with local maritime history. Through interactive exhibits and guided tours, visitors can learn about shipwrecks, coastal life, and the significant role the ocean has played in shaping Oregon's economy and culture. For those interested in the frontier days, the High Desert Museum near Bend offers a unique glimpse into Oregon's past with live animal exhibits, historical reenactments, and hands-on activities that invite families to participate in the learning process. This museum perfectly blends education and entertainment, making it an ideal stop for families seeking enriching experiences.
